What Causes This Problem

  • Pipes can corrode due to age and wear, leading to leaks.
  • Extreme temperature changes can cause pipes to crack and burst.
  • High water pressure can stress pipes, resulting in breaks.
  • Pipes improperly installed can lead to weak points and leaks.

Residents of Greenwich should be aware that even minor leaks can worsen if left untreated, leading to severe water damage. How Do I Know If I Have a Pipe Leak?

Signs of a pipe leak include sudden increase in water bills, damp spots on walls or ceilings, and unexplained mold growth.
